Description
[The Boring Preamble]


I didn’t plan on making this initially, since all I wanted to have at the time was just a crew member with some cool custom sprites. But after piling changes after changes to the sprites of that old mod (not to be confused with the other Protogen mod) I eventually decided to turn it into a full fledged project, and get a bunch of ‘fun’ modding experience along the way.

/And so Redux was made/


Kept working on it bit by bit for a few months, and now finally got it to the point where I’m happy to push it over the finish line.
Huge thanks to Zailif_ the original creator (I presume, the name was in the old mod file), the Protogen Race Mod team of three people, and Zeeka, for having it preserved inside the old MacBook and not just deleting it, as most people would’ve done.


Features, in no particular order

  • Full Protogen Race Mod integration, weapons, blocks, armour, ship and more are now all taken directly from there instead of having a human placeholder (Note: the mod is now required, both races will be selectable);

  • Numerous changes to the sprites, clipping pixels galore, no longer hovering 10cm above the ground, hands and male torso also got a pass for vanilla clothing compatibility;

  • Implemented female torso sprites, vanilla clothing compatible too;

  • Ship locker now contains a Vanity Legwear piece to hide humanoid pants (I’m not redrawing all of them), inadvertently contributing to the ever growing number of redundant invisible-clothing items in your crafting menu (craftable at hands);

  • Ship locker now also contains a gladius-style sword from this mod at game start, craftable at T2 Anvil;

  • Tail cosmetics you get at game start are now craftable at T2 Spinning Wheel (why isn’t it called a Sewing Machine by that point? or is i…)

SubMods!

  1. Head Module – with permission I ported Riot Polizei’s Head Re-Retexture to work with this mod;
  2. RaceTraits Module – for the aforementioned RaceTraits;
  3. B.Y.O.S. Module - for B.Y.O.S. standalone;
  4. FU/BYOS Module - for Frackin' Universe/BYOS systems.


P.s. Since the old mod as far as I know is “abandonware”, and for a time even disappeared, I would like to mention that you’re also free to use, work on, or change this mod however you like, it’s free to do whatever with, just like the original.


Revision 2 Update Development Notice:
  • To bring the mod as close to Starbound's artstyle as possible, I'm re-drawing left leg sprites again, now to be the same in looks as the right leg ones.
  • If you preffered the old sprites more I'll be leaving their files in there as well, but you'll have to make your own reskins in that case (could use any of the "affixed tail" mods for that as a base), as I'd rather not maintain 12 different reskins at once every time I make changes to the body sprites.
  • Drawing progress is going very slowly, so planned relase date on it is "when it's done", but I thought I'd still mention it just so that people are mentally prepared for when it does drop.

Enjoy

FUS  [author] 16 Jul @ 6:21pm 
Dublicate item entry found on game load, if I were to take a guess that's because of the original mod being installed and run alongside Redux, which is impossible to do due to said dublicate items.

If that's not the case then I'll need to know what other related mods you have in your install to see where the second item file could be coming from.

P.s. Copies of mods installed locally while also workshop subscribed could be loaded by the game twice and cause errors as a result, so might wanna check that as well if applicable.
